- The distance between Vermilion, Ab, Canada and Rochester/ Rochester-Monroe, Ny, Usa is approximately 2,675 km or 1,663 mi.
- To reach Vermilion, Ab in this distance one would set out from Rochester/ Rochester-Monroe, Ny bearing 306.8°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Vermilion, Ab bearing 281.6° or WNW .
- Both have a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Vermilion, Ab is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Rochester/ Rochester-Monroe, Ny is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 7.5 °C (13.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.8 °C (15.8°F) more in Vermilion, Ab.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 398 mm (15.7 in) less which is equivalent to 398 l/m² (9.77 US gal/ft²) or 3,980,000 l/ha (425,488 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.2° lower in Vermilion, Ab than in Rochester/ Rochester-Monroe, Ny.
